UPDATED: Court sacks Ifeanyi Uba from NASS

A Federal Capital Territory (FCT) High Court sitting in the Bwari area of Abuja on Friday sacked Senator Ifeanyi Ubah, the lawmaker representing Anambra South district in the upper chamber of the National Assembly.

Uba won last year’s Senatorial election on the platform of the Young Progressives Party (YPP).

In a ruling on Friday, Justice Bello Kawu refused to reverse the court’s December ruling which removed Uba as a member of the Senate.

The judge, however, ordered that Obinna Uzoh of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), who had challenged Ubah’s victory in the February 23 poll, be recognised as the winner of the election.

He also ordered the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) to issue a certificate of return to Uzoh as the senator-elect in the district.
